N95 masks are effective in emergencies and for pollution
N95 masks are highly effective in emergencies and for protection against pollution. They are widely recommended by public health agencies and health experts for protection against air pollution and in environments with a high risk of exposure to harmful airborne infections.
N95 masks are disposable masks that offer the best protection from lung damage caused by wildfire smoke, for example. They are also beneficial in areas with high levels of industrial pollution, such as near factories or industrial zones, where they can help reduce exposure to hazardous gases, fumes, and particulate matter. N95 masks are further effective in reducing exposure to allergens, such as pollen, dust mites, or animal dander, especially during peak allergy seasons.
During the COVID-19 pandemic, N95 masks were recommended by health authorities for protection against airborne infections. They are also useful in pandemic situations, helping to prevent the transmission of respiratory droplets and protect both the wearer and others. N95 masks are also effective in filtering out at least 95% of airborne particles larger than 0.3 microns, including PM2.5 particles, which are about 10 to 100 times smaller than respiratory droplets.
N95 masks are a good option for those who frequently travel to places with poor air quality or pollution. However, it is important to note that N95 masks are not meant to be reused as they become less effective with each use or cleaning. A good seal is critical for the proper function of N95 masks, ensuring that the mask stays put and feels comfortable on the skin.

Reusable respirator masks are better than disposable masks
Reusable respirator masks offer a range of benefits over disposable masks, especially when it comes to long-term use. Firstly, reusables are more cost-effective in the long run. Although they may be more expensive upfront, they can be cleaned and reused multiple times, whereas disposables need to be replaced regularly, which can become costly over time. Reusable masks are also more environmentally friendly, as they reduce waste and are often made from biodegradable materials, such as cotton, which is more breathable and comfortable.
Reusable respirators are generally more durable and long-lasting, and they can be customised for a snug, comfortable fit. The 3M 6502QL/49489 Rugged Comfort Quick Latch Half Facepiece Reusable Respirator, for example, is a popular model known for its comfort and ease of adjustment. It offers a tight seal, ensuring no air leaks, and its soft silicone seal reduces the chances of skin chafing.
Reusable respirators also provide greater flexibility, as they can be fitted with various filters to protect against specific hazards, such as paint fumes, volatile gases, dust, and smoke. For instance, attaching a P2 or N95 filter to a reusable respirator provides the same filtration level as a disposable N95 mask. Reusable respirators can also achieve higher fit factors, indicating a more effective seal on the wearer's face, which is crucial for protection.
However, it is worth noting that disposable masks have their advantages too. They are convenient, widely available, and ideal for short-term use or emergencies when reusable masks may be sold out or difficult to obtain. During the COVID-19 pandemic, for instance, disposable masks were crucial for healthcare workers despite the waste they generated. Ultimately, the best choice depends on an individual's specific needs, but for long-term, sustainable protection, reusable respirator masks are a superior option.

Cloth masks are not ideal for wildfire smoke
Cloth masks are not ideal for protection against wildfire smoke. While masks are crucial for protection against airborne infections, their role in guarding against other environmental hazards, such as wildfire smoke, is equally important. Wildfires can cause the air quality to deteriorate to dangerous levels, with high levels of PM2.5, or particulate matter, which can be harmful to the lungs. Exposure to smoky air can cause shortness of breath, itchy or irritated eyes, coughing, chest pain, irritated sinuses, wheezing, and a fast heartbeat. In the long term, it can also increase the risk of severe health issues like cancer.
Cloth masks are not designed to filter out the hazardous particles present in wildfire smoke. These masks often have gaps on the sides and around the nose, which allow polluted air to enter and be inhaled. A good seal is critical to the effectiveness of any mask, as it ensures that air is suctioned through the mask rather than around it. Cloth masks are simply not capable of creating a tight enough seal to the face to prevent the inhalation of harmful particles.
N95 masks are recommended by health experts for protection against wildfire smoke. These masks are designed to filter out at least 95% of airborne particles larger than 0.3 microns, which includes the particulate matter present in wildfire smoke. N95 masks are widely available and affordable, and can be purchased at most convenience stores. KN95 masks are also effective at protecting against wildfire smoke and are another good option.
It is important to prioritize comfort when choosing a mask for wildfire smoke, as a comfortable mask is more likely to be worn consistently. Look for masks with features like adjustable wire strips that can conform to the bridge of the nose, ensuring a tight seal. Reusable masks with enhanced filtration, such as dual activated filters, can also be a good investment for emergency situations like wildfire smoke.

Surgical masks are better than nothing in an emergency
While surgical masks may not be the most effective option for protection against pollution or in an emergency, they are certainly better than nothing. Surgical masks are commonly used to protect against pollutants and have been shown to significantly reduce carbon monoxide (CO) levels. In a study, surgical masks were found to be more effective in protecting against particulate pollution than fabric masks.
Surgical masks are widely available and affordable, making them accessible to most people. They can be purchased at convenience stores and pharmacies, and they are often recommended by health authorities during pandemic situations. Additionally, they can provide some protection against wildfire smoke, which is a concern for many people, especially in areas prone to wildfires.
However, it is important to note that surgical masks have some drawbacks. They tend to gape at the sides, lack adjustable ear loops, and may not seal properly to the face, allowing contaminants to enter through the gaps. This can reduce their effectiveness significantly.
In comparison, respirator masks, such as N95 or KN95 masks, offer better protection against pollution and in emergency situations. These masks are designed to filter out at least 95% of airborne particles and are more likely to have a tight seal, reducing the risk of unfiltered air entering through the sides. Reusable respirator masks are often recommended as they provide enhanced filtration, dual activated filters, and a tighter seal.
Nevertheless, in the absence of a specialized respirator mask, a surgical mask can provide a basic level of protection and is certainly better than not wearing any mask at all. It is always a good idea to have a box of disposable masks or a reusable mask with replacement filters as part of your emergency supplies.

Masks with filters are good for industrial pollution
Masks are essential in protecting against air pollution and industrial pollution. Masks with filters are highly effective in reducing exposure to hazardous gases, fumes, and particulate matter in areas with high levels of industrial pollution, such as near factories or industrial zones.
The N95 mask is a popular choice and is known for its affordability and effectiveness. It can filter out at least 95% of airborne particles larger than 0.3 microns, providing protection against particulate matter and harmful chemicals in wildfire smoke. The N95 mask is also recommended for protection against infectious diseases, such as COVID-19, and during pandemic situations.
Other masks with filters that are effective against industrial pollution include the KN95 and FFP2 masks, which are equivalent to the N95 standard. The Vogmask™ is another option, utilizing microfiber filtration fabric to achieve an N99 rating. The Respro® Masks are suitable for urban sports environments, such as biking in city traffic, and come with two valves for easier breathing and replaceable filters.
When choosing a mask, it is important to ensure a proper fit to the face to prevent contaminants from entering through gaps. Reusable respirator masks are recommended as they offer enhanced filtration, a tighter seal, and a more secure fit, minimizing the entry of unfiltered air. They are also a more sustainable option, as they can be reused in emergency situations and have extended durability.
It is worth noting that individuals with impaired lung function, such as asthma or emphyseema, should consult their doctor before using respirator masks, as they can make breathing slightly more difficult.
